Trail Overview

6210 is a wide SXS trail through the Merritt Trail System west of Rapid City, South Dakota. It's fast and flowy through a pine tree forest, with easy curves and slight grades, only gaining a couple hundred feet in elevation, so it's mostly flat. It goes up and down the rolling hills, and it's mostly a smooth trail with no obstacles. There are a few spots where the ground is uneven, with shallow ruts, and a bit of embedded and loose rocks, but it's very easy for any off-road rider in any type of off-road vehicle. This trail is designated for vehicles 62" or less and is open yearlong. This is a very popular place for SXS riding, so you'll likely see other drivers.

Difficulty

This is a very easy SXS trail with no obstacles and only small sections with loose rocks.
